3.0 INSTALLATION - OPEN OUTLET
3.1 When installed as an Open Outlet water heater the outlet acts as a vent and
must not be connected to any form of tap or fitting not recomended by
Heatrae Sadia.
3.2 Only one outlet can be served via an Open Outlet type tapset. A range of Open
Outlet (Vented) taps is available from Heatrae Sadia. All tapsets are of high
quality chromium plated brass construction.

3.3 The cold water supply may be taken from the cold water mains or from a cold
water feed cistern complying with Water Byelaw 30 with a minimum recom-
mended pressure of 0.4 bar (4 metres).
3.4 The inlet and outlet connections of the heater must be connected to the Open
Outlet tapset in accordance with the Fitting Instructions supplied with the tapset.
The inlet must not be connected directly to the cold water mains supply.
3.5 In an Open Outlet installation it is normal for the tap to drip during heating. This
is due to expansion of water as it is heated within the unit, it does not indicate a
fault. DO NOT attempt to stop this dripping by over-tightening the tap as
damage to the sealing washers or internal operating mechanism will occur.
